Output 50040f4ec5259231294096fc779666bb697a26c44b63e2fe4d23c0635d5e7d87:1

value
5799017
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e08ac2a7cd62f5f9f7edfae8b0a83038f83ee0ba OP_EQUALVERIFY OP_CHECKSIG
address
1MUGbDAbeiEJbh46KF5UKS74VgfZKvJUPq
transaction
50040f4ec5259231294096fc779666bb697a26c44b63e2fe4d23c0635d5e7d87
confirmations
350038
spent
true